Advantages of Lifepo4 Batteries: Why they’re Gaining popularity
Lifepo4 (Lithium Iron Phosphate) batteries are increasingly favoured in various applications, from renewable energy systems to electric vehicles and portable electronics. Here are the key advantages that contribute to their rising popularity:
· Long Lifespan
Extended Cycle Life: Lifepo4 batteries can handle between 2,000 to 5,000 charge and discharge cycles, significantly outlasting traditional lead-acid batteries.
Durability: These batteries can last up to 10 years or more, reducing the frequency and cost of replacements.
· Enhanced Safety
Thermal Stability: Lifepo4 batteries are less prone to overheating and thermal runaway, which reduces the risk of fire or explosion.
Chemical Stability: The iron phosphate used in Lifepo4 batteries offers a stable chemistry that enhances safety, even under high temperatures or stress.
· High Efficiency
Energy Efficiency: Lifepo4 batteries typically deliver over 95% of their stored energy, making them highly efficient in energy use and storage.
Low Self-Discharge: These batteries have a low self-discharge rate, retaining charge longer when not used than other lithium-ion batteries.

Q3: Can Lifepo4 Batteries Be Used In Cold Temperatures?
A: Lifepo4 batteries can operate in a wide temperature range, though performance may decrease in cold conditions. For extreme cold, it is advisable to use a battery with a built-in heating element.
Q4: Are Lifepo4 Batteries Safe?
A: Lifepo4 batteries are considered one of the safest lithium battery chemistries, with a low risk of thermal runaway, fire, or explosion.
Q5: How Do I Maintain A Lifepo4 Battery 80Ah?
A: Maintenance is minimal. Keep the battery clean, store it in a cool, dry place, and avoid discharging it completely. Periodic balancing of cells can help maintain optimal performance.
